Output 66c34c21d6ffdf3d0750a3a1de3fff577b7dc6a4656980ba22e6f7cb66ee0b16:1

value
44529
script pubkey
OP_0 OP_PUSHBYTES_20 e91704c3495b69a48093eb3837125deedd5267d5
address
bc1qaytsfs6ftd56fqynavurwyjaamw4ye74l2nfyn
transaction
66c34c21d6ffdf3d0750a3a1de3fff577b7dc6a4656980ba22e6f7cb66ee0b16
spent
true